Transaction 3810e80973f7e2060edb15b641cd41b140d6c3d514cdef7b8c356dd5a956090c

166 Input
1 Outputs
  • 3810e80973f7e2060edb15b641cd41b140d6c3d514cdef7b8c356dd5a956090c:0
  • value  35757738
    address  3GwgNi3WpN42EJ2jUbVmPLZY4ddjrkN9As